The Ledgerpress invoice renderer converts finalized billing records into paginated PDF invoices. On-call engineers should know that every render request must authenticate against the internal Ledgerpress gateway; unauthenticated calls fail fast with a 401 and do not enqueue work. Retries are safe because rendering is idempotent per invoice revision. If the queue backs up, check gateway auth first, since an expired credential silently stalls the worker pool. For manual testing from the bastion host, authenticate using the key below.

app token of tagug-hahaf = kto2_9v

**Does Pictave strip EXIF from plugin-uploaded images?** Yes. All uploads pass through the scrubber before storage; GPS, serial numbers, and timestamps are removed. Plugins cannot opt out. If you need orientation data, read it before upload and pass it as a parameter. Full scrubber behavior is documented on the page below.

runbook for tagug-hafog: https://jira.lumiclabs.internal/projects/pages/pages/9773c0d8

Handover — broker upgrade, for the release manager

Hey, wrapping up my part of the Quillfeather broker upgrade before I'm out. Staging is on 4.2 and happy; prod still on 3.9. Migration scripts are in the repo under ops/broker — run them in order, they're idempotent. Watch consumer lag on the billing topic for the first hour. The admin console for the cutover needs the recovery passphrase, which is noted below.

recovery phrase for yahap-faduf: sorion-kasath-briath-gorius-ulaael-zorvan-aldiel-quenwyn-casdor-framir-julwyn-novvan-zorox

Handing off the Murkfield consent banner rollout. Phase 1 is live in EU regions; phase 2 pending your sign-off. Banner variants are served by the Piperell edge service, geo-gated, with consent receipts written to the audit store. No outstanding blockers, but please verify the retention and sampling settings before approving phase 2. Current production values for the edge service are as follows.

settings of fahag-haduf:
[ulaox]
port = 8443
region = south-2
host = ulaox.lumiccorp.internal
timeout_ms = 500
retries = 8